Program Summary

This program offers an inside look at how executive coaching can transform the careers of highly performing attorneys. Designed specifically for lawyers navigating the complex demands of legal practice, this session focuses on the behavioral shifts required to move from capability to influence — and from managing work to leading teams and  driving business.

Through the lens of coaching, participants will explore how to shift unproductive habits, combat imposter
syndrome, build business development muscle, and prepare for the transition from senior associate to partner. Coaching offers a confidential, supportive space to address sensitive career challenges and  unlock new levels of clarity, confidence, and performance.

As a professional service, coaching consistently delivers a high return on investment. According to the International Coaching Federation (ICF), 98.5% of coaching clients report satisfaction with their experience — and  for lawyers, it provides a critical edge in today’s demanding and fast paced environment.

Key topics to be discussed:

  • Executive coaching: A strategic tool for lawyer growth
  • Time management: Managing distractions to maximize billable hours
  • Imposter syndrome and confidence traps
  • Business development that aligns with you
